Since the end of World War II, each administration has sought to develop and perfect a reliable set of executive institutions to manage national security policy, and tried … The National Socialist Council of Nagaland (NSCN) is a Naga nationalist and separatist group operating mainly in Northeast India, with minor activities in northwest Myanmar (Burma). The main aim of the organisation is to establish a sovereign Naga state, "Nagalim", which would consist of all the areas belonging to … See more The word "Naga" denotes several ethnic tribes living on the Himalayan Range in Northeast India, which were brought under the control of British India during the 19th century. After India's independence, Naga leaders tried to … See more The founding objective of the NSCN was to establish a sovereign Naga State by unifying all the Naga-inhabited areas in the North East of India and Northern Burma. The organisation … See more Isak Chishi Swu and Thuingaleng Muivah, the founders of NSCN-IM, served as the inaugural Chairman and General Secretary of the … See more Drug trafficking and extortion are believed to be major sources of income for the NSCN. The group retains 70% of the income it generates while the remaining 30% is distributed to smaller ethnic insurgent groups operating in NSCN areas. See more The NSCN is active in Northeast India, with the group having its strongest influence and presence in the state of Nagaland and the hill districts of See more Over the years, the NSCN has developed extensive linkages both within and outside India. The NSCN has patronised smaller militant groups in Northeast … See more On 4 June 2015, NSCN-K and Kanglei Yawol Kanna Lup ambushed an Indian Army convoy, killing 18 soldiers.
